PSP info finally revealed...

"Sony has officially announced PlayStation Portable launch information. The PSP will launch in Japan on December 12, for 19,800 yen (US$185). The PSP package includes the PSP system, AC Adapter and Battery Pack. The battery life has also been confirmed, the PSP uses rechargeable Li-Ion battery which can be used for 4-6 hours for playing games, and 4-5 hours for watching videos. 21 titles will be released throughout December 2004.

Sony will also release a PSP Value Pack on the same date, for 24800 yen, which includes the PSP, Memory Stick Duo 32MB, Battery Pack, AC Adaptor, Headphone with remote control, carrying case and hand strap.

Sony will ship 200,000 units of PSP at launch, an additional 500,000 units by the end of 2004, and accum. The PSP will launch in US and Europe sometimes before March 2005.

The PSP will have built-in wireless communication support, which follows the IEEE802.11b standard, capable to transfer up to 11Mbps within 120 meters, or 1Mpbs within 460 meters.

Sony also confirmed that the PSP can exchange data with other portable / handheld devices."

In other news... Square Enix announced its first PSP title, called Crisis Core: Final Fantasy VII, an action RPG based on the settings of Final Fantasy VII, as the fourth entry in the Compilation of the Final Fantasy VII project. The game is headed by Yoshinori Kitase, and directed by Hajime Tahata. No release date has been set for the game.
